159,187 is a composite number, odd.
159,187 (one hundred fifty-nine thousand one hundred eighty-seven) is an odd 6-digit number. It is a composite number with 4 divisors, and factors as 7 × 22,741. Written other ways, in hexadecimal, 0x26DD3.
